Job Summary:

The Living Donor Kidney Transplant Coordinator coordinates the evaluation process of potential living donors and works with the Medical & Surgical Directors for donor selection, evaluation, and management. The Living Donor Coordinator provides education regarding the donation process to potential donors and their family. Provides and maintains documentation in compliance with regulatory requirements. Participates in special projects that support community outreach and education of the general population regarding organ donation and transplantation. Works with the paired kidney exchanges and blood group incompatible programs as directed to coordinate organ donation exchanges. Participates in on-call activities. Also responsible for living donor post-donation follow-up in compliance with regulatory requirements; Coordinates and presents at the HLA, selection, and policy & procedure meetings. EXPERIENCE DESCRIPTION:

Minimum of 3 years of acute care or dialysis experience is required. Experience relevant to Nephrology/Transplant sub-specialties is preferred

EDUCATION DESCRIPTION:

Associate's degree in Nursing with a minimum of 10 years of relevant experience is required or Bachelor's degree in Nursing with a minimum of 3 years of relevant experience is required. Bachelor's degree in Nursing is preferred.

SPECIAL SKILLS DESCRIPTION:

Excellent communication skills to facilitate working with potential kidney donors, surgeons, medical, and non-medical personnel directly and indirectly involved in patient care.

LICENSURE DESCRIPTION:

Requires current state of Wisconsin Registered Nurse License or a Multi-state Nursing License from a participating state in the NLC (Nurse Licensure Compact). Certified Clinical Transplant Coordinator (CCTC) certification, Certified Clinical Transplant Nurse (CCTN), or Acute/Critical Care Nurse (CCRN) is preferred.
